Senior Manager – IB&M Compliance (Institutional Banking & Markets) and Group Treasury
Do work that matters
The IB&M and Group Treasury Compliance teams are responsible for advising on, testing and overseeing the Compliance Risk Management Framework.
In delivering these services our key aim is to support Business Units achieving their strategic goals including amongst many things, operating within their respective Risk Appetites.
See yourself in our team
We are looking for a Compliance professional to provide compliance advisory support to the Group Treasury business and also work in the Compliance Assurance team supporting the Institutional Banking & Markets and Group Treasury businesses. The Compliance Assurance team is responsible for providing compliance assurance, monitoring and advice on relevant Compliance rules and obligations, and oversight of the Compliance Risk Management Framework.
Your day could look like but not limited to;
Compliance Assurance
Planning, executing and delivering the annual compliance assurance plan
Execute Line 2 reviews and provide credible challenge on applicable policies, processes, procedures, controls and testing
Identify and escalate issues, and concisely draft findings, conclusions, impact ratings, and remedial actions of any areas of identified deficiency
Report on the results, trends, issues and themes to senior management
Build and maintain strong relationships and collaboration with various key stakeholders across the business and support functions, including senior management
Group Treasury Compliance
Provide pragmatic day to day Compliance advice on policies, regulation, regulatory reform and business change.
Provide advice and challenge to Line 1 and business stakeholders on whether the Group Treasury business is appropriately meeting its compliance obligations
Assist in incident management, breach identification and breach reporting, as well as responding to regulatory notices or other information requests.
Participate and contribute to other IB&M and Group Compliance initiatives and projects (e.g. Policy improvement or training initiatives).
